PAM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review
113 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pampa Energía (PAM)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$1.76B — down 19% from $2.17B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 20 funds closed out of PAM and 18 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 40 trimmed existing stakes and 47 added.
The largest buyer was Carmignac Gestion, adding an estimated $52.3M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$36.3M.
